Mexican White Trash Casserole

A delicious and easy-to-make casserole that combines the richness of turkey bacon with the delightful flavors of Mexican cuisine.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ound turkey bacon
  • 1 can cream of chicken soup
  • 2 cups cooked rice
  • 1 cup shredded cheese
  • 1 can diced tomatoes with green chilies
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large skillet, cook the turkey bacon until crisp, then crumble it.
  3. In a large mixing bowl, combine the crumbled bacon, cream of chicken soup, cooked rice, shredded cheese, diced tomatoes, garlic powder, and onion powder.
  4. Mix well and trans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until bubbly and golden on top.
